1. A speaker apparatus, comprising:
a casing; and
a pair of a left speaker block and a right speaker block, wherein each of the left speaker block and the right speaker block includes:
a main body section inside and outside of the casing; and
an acoustic output section inside a backrest associated with the speaker apparatus, wherein
the acoustic output section comprises a vibration plate attached to a front surface section of the casing,
the acoustic output section is configured to have an orientation of a specific angle based on a vertical movement of a headrest associated with the speaker apparatus, and
the headrest is on a front surface side of the backrest,
the pair of the left speaker block and the right speaker block is horizontally side by side relative to the headrest,
at least a part of the headrest is within a range of a nominal directivity angle of an acoustics output from the acoustic output section of the left speaker block and the acoustic output section of the right speaker block,
the nominal directivity angle is an angle smaller than 180 degrees,
the nominal directivity angle is based on a measurement of a sound pressure level on a 360 degrees circumference around an output position of the speaker apparatus, and
the sound pressure level on the 360 degrees circumference is measured based on an application of an electrical input on the pair of the left speaker block and the right speaker block.
